COTABATO CITY — A farmer was ambushed in Lamitan City, Basilan province on Saturday.

Police Colonel Arlan Delumpines, police chief of Lamitan, identified the victim as Wahid Jalal, 26 years old and a resident of said city. Jalal died on the spot as bullets hit his head.

Delumpines revealed that the ambush was led by a certain Nulhin Arabin in a place in Sitio Sabana in Barangay Bohe Bessey,

Police reports said some witnesses pointed to Arabin as the one responsible for the ambush.

According to the investigators of the Lamitan City police, Arabin had a serious dispute with their murdered Jalal.
